    What's a REIT (Real Estate Investment Trust)?

    1. Home

    A REIT or real estate financial investment trust, is a company that owns, operates or funds income-producing genuine estate. Modeled after shared funds, REITs traditionally have offered investors with routine income streams, diversification, and long-lasting capital gratitude. Most REITs are public business that trade on major stock exchanges, however other kinds of REITs are readily available to financiers.
